Course programme

By the end of this course, candidates will be able to:
• Access situation and carry out appropriate action including informing emergency services.
• Carry out artificial ventilations and chest compressions
• Place a casualty in the recovery position and know when to use this position
• Clear obstructed airways and control severe bleeding
• Understand the requirements for a first aid kit and how to report accidents in the workplace

People at work can suffer injury or sudden illness, therefore it is important that employers have made arrangements to ensure their employees receive immediate attention if they are injured or taken ill at work. Course Content • Purpose of First Aid • Stages of First Aid • Primary Survey – ABC • Secondary Survey – Bleeding, Burns, Broken Bones – Top - to - Toe, Recovery Position • Contents of First Aid Box • Reasons for Unconsciousness
